Itās International Bat Week! The Habitat Authority is home to at least 11 bat species. One such bat, the western red bat, has been documented as being active on the Preserve most of the year. While most humans don't find insects delightful, this bat finds them irresistibly tasty.

Orb weavers are a family of spiders whose elaborate webs catch all manner of other insects making them great little pest control specialists. Enjoy them (or avoid them) while you can this fall because they will start to die back once winter weather sets in.
